The combination of a year reading into a subject and the element of total surprise made for a great interview. Gabriella Coleman and I finally set down to have a talk at the Chaos Communication Camp 2011 in Germany. I hope you enjoy and comment!
Topics:
- how Gabriella came to her discipline
- the path to Free and open source culture
- What Anthropology has to offer? advantages and limits
- "going native"
- working with digital material in social science
- problems of anthropology studying the digital in western countries
- necessary media literacy for studying digital communities
- Hackers protesting the church of Scientology
- publication and review process in social sciences
- her research about Anonymous
- Gabriela's role as scientist/spokesperson/activist
- Forthcoming book: Coding and Freedome, the ethics and pleasures of hacking
- emerging new Hacking entities Anonymous, AntiSec, LulSec, Telecomix
